Abstract:
A constant kernel collision and coalescence model in bivariate moment form is used to develop a criterion for when a bivariate formulation of the collision-coalescence problem is necessary. This analysis springs from a previous publication in which the more complex problem of simultaneous collision, coalescence and breakage is considered.
